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Ponders End to Chestfield & Swalecliffe start from £41.80 one way, or £41.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Ponders End to Chestfield & Swalecliffe are available for £42.50 one way, or £49.30 return

Facilities and Amenities at Ponders End

Ponders End station stands out not because of extravagant amenities but through its emphasis on functional necessity. It lacks a dedicated ticket office, but plenty of ticket machines are on the premises, making it easy to buy or collect your tickets brought online. Importantly, these machines are accessible for those with mobility needs. For tech-savvy commuters, smartcard validators are available, streamlining the travel process.

The station ensures that passengers are safe and informed with CCTV operations and customer help points you might need with any station-related quirks. Assistance is available at platform meeting points, emphasizing inclusivity with features like induction loops. Although it does not provide lavish comforts like lounges and refreshment facilities, the station has step-free access via a ramped footbridge, making it accommodating for everyone.

Transport Links and Connectivity

Getting around beyond the rails is convenient with Transport for London buses operating from just outside the station, seamlessly connecting passengers to London's bus network. While there's no rail replacement service designated specifically, alternative routes ensure that you're never stranded.

Facilities at Chestfield & Swalecliffe Station

While modest in its offerings, Chestfield & Swalecliffe station ensures you have a basic, streamlined experience. If you're planning your journey, rest assured that ticket purchasing isn't a hassle. Convenient ticket machines are located by the entrance to platform 1, and yes, they are accessible. But if you're wondering about those hands-on, in-person ticket office interactions, it seems there are some gaps in opening hours—an enquiry point might be your best bet here.

For those relying on modern conveniences, the station offers a decent array of helpful facilities: an induction loop for those with hearing aids, customer help points, CCTV security, and a seating area. However, there are notable absences—no step-free access, restrooms, lounges, shops, or ATM machines. Travellers needing assistance can make use of the helpline or book assistance through the customer services.

Onward Travel from the Station

Transitioning smoothly from train to bus? Then you'll appreciate the rail replacement services here. Heading towards Faversham? Just hop off at the bus stop on St John’s Road, opposite St John’s center. Going towards Margate? The corresponding stop is located outside the community center. If you plan to explore further via bus, helpful printable travel maps are available online to make planning that much more manageable.
